News

testing and maintenance. Software developers and engineers may focus on specific types of software products, such as video games, computer applications, database development, commercial software ...
Software engineering is the branch of computer science that deals with the design, development, testing, and maintenance of software applications. Software engineers apply engineering principles and ...
As QA continues to evolve, testers must step into roles that are more collaborative, analytical and leadership-driven.
In recent years, the integration of artificial intelligence (AI) into software testing has brought about significant ...
pushing software teams to overcome long-term DevOps hurdles and prove ROI. Quality engineering is the practice of including quality testing throughout the development lifecycle, with the purpose ...
Even when following highly focused, tried and true testing processes, there are for many software development engineers a nagging concern that a bug could have slipped through undetected. That’s ...
According to PayScale these include: The most commonly used software for automation engineering is automated testing software. These tools help businesses automate alerts, integrate QA processes ...
In his paper, Software and Firmware Analysis, Reverse Engineering & Testing for Establishing Evidence of Use or Non-Use, software/firmware development and reverse engineering expert Christopher ...
Chaos Engineering is a discipline within software engineering that focuses on testing the limits and vulnerabilities of a system by intentionally injecting chaos—such as failures or unexpected ...